A chord is in shut harmony if its notes are arranged within a narrow assortment, generally with no more than an octave involving the very best and base notes. In distinction, a chord is in open up harmony if there is over an octave concerning the highest and bottom notes.

The folk music of Georgia is made up of about sixteen regional kinds, acknowledged in Georgian musicology and ethnomusicology as “musical dialects” and for this reason, you can find substantial regional dissimilarities in singing kinds all through the state.

During the mountainous location of read more Svaneti, as an example, the regional singing design and style is noted for its advanced polyphony. Right here, numerous voices sing diverse melodies concurrently, making a dense and layered musical texture that is certainly both effective and haunting.
